In Kingston, TN, a home faced foundation settlement, a frequent occurrence when the ground beneath a structure shifts or erodes. To address this issue, our team installed helical piers, resembling large screws, to securely anchor the home to the stable surrounding ground. Installed with precision to the required capacities and depth, these piers, connected to the footing through a steel foundation bracket, deliver stability, ensuring the long-term stabilization of the house.

In Kingston, TN, the Master Services team utilized Wall Plate Anchors to fix a wall that exhibited evident indications of water infiltration. By attaching the anchors to the stable soil surrounding the wall, the team bolstered the wall's support, providing extra structural reinforcement to the house without necessitating intrusive and disruptive work on the property.
